# Building Access: Server Room (After Hours)

Team assistants arranging after-hours server room access at the Corvane Place office should note the following. Access between 19:00 and 07:00 requires prior approval from the infrastructure duty manager, logged in the facilities tracker before 16:00 the same day. The person entering must carry their staff badge and sign the paper register at the basement door. Unapproved requests will be declined without exception. For approved entries, the basement keypad accepts the code below.

turnstile pass: bdg-YEOZLM-79341408

Subject: Payroll export cut-over done

Review notes: Wagewright now emits the v3 fixed-width payroll export instead of the legacy CSV. Cut-over ran Saturday; backfill verified against two prior pay periods, zero diffs after rounding fix. Old CSV writer is behind a kill switch until the Marlow office confirms their importer. Watch for the padding change in the earnings block — that's the only risky diff. The active settings for the export service are as follows.

config for tagaf-bawif:
[norok]
host = norok.ordinworks.local
user = norok_svc
database = norok_prod

## Building Access — Spares Room (Hullbrook Annex)

Contractors: the spare hardware room is down the east corridor on the ground floor, third door on the left. Sign in at the front desk first and grab a visitor lanyard. Anything you take out, jot it in the blue logbook — yes, even the little stuff. The door self-locks, so don't wedge it. To get in, punch in the code below.

staff pass of hagug-taguf = bdg-HJ-9